> >>>> from BeautifulSoup import BeautifulSoup
>
> >>>> soup = BeautifulSoup (file("test.html").read())
> >>>> title = soup.find('title')
> >>>> titleString = title.string
> >>>> open('extract.text', 'w').write(titleString)
>
> > This runs without an error, but nothing is written into the
> > extract.text file. test.html has <title></title> tags in it.
>
> Hmm.  Works for me, but of course I don't have your test.html.
> Why don't you try examining "title" and "titleString"?  Perhaps
> <title></title> has resulted in titleString being the empty string.
